Output bf6d56ec746409947d504340f01ec1cb31392a4762d23e995a3b23e6e5862294:64

value
871524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42b1c63f2fda38050f7faaab101db2b7ae0f4382 OP_EQUAL
address
37mfVBmkZ17kQmoN1u2egQ7S1VUUrLvyCL
transaction
bf6d56ec746409947d504340f01ec1cb31392a4762d23e995a3b23e6e5862294
spent
true